KUWAIT: An official at the Ministry of Information criticized the assistant undersecretary of the ministry's press and print sector Tariq Al-Ajmi for frequently travelling to Cairo on the ministry's expense.
The official pointed out that Al-Ajmi had travelled to Cairo on Monday in order to hire three legal advisors for the press and print sector's legal department, reported Al-Qabas.
The official criticized the repeated visits of Al-Ajmi to Cairo within the last three years and he indicated that one of the visits of the assistant undersecretary was for building his own flat and only meeting advisors in his spare time.
The official further pointed out that the ministry had already hired two advisors from Cairo before and brought them to Kuwait, but then the ministry discovered that the two advisors had hepatitis so the ministry deported them.
The official expects that the current visit of Al-Ajmi to Cairo will be useless and a failure just like his former visits. He further pointed out that Al-Ajmi was accompanied to Cairo by the Information Ministry's Director of Administrative Affairs Hamoud Al-Azmi.
